Just a year ago, Kitty was interviewed by President Anne Caputo for the project, Voices of SLA, an international repository of interviews with SLA's elected and volunteer leaders, Fellows , honorees, mid-career professionals, people of significant influence to the profession, SLA staff members and others. Their stories and opinions will have relevance to students, graduate school faculty, information professionals within and outside SLA, researchers, and will serve as inspiration for future generations of information professionals, and for purposes of marketing the Association as SLA and the profession evolve.

Check out Kitty's interview at http://www.sla.org/PDFs/centennial/scott2009.pdf
